The 2020 Primary's Getting Ugly Even Before It Really Begins - Michael Tomasky


Trump should be eminently beatable—so long as Democrats don’t beat themselves. I’m worried.

Michael Tomasky
01.03.19 5:07 AM ET

Oh God, here we go again. Another Democratic primary. And this one’s going to last 18 months.

I hate them. I hate everyone involved in them. I hate myself for being tangentially involved in them.

We have a madman president. Every day, a new screw comes loose. He’s at 40 percent in the polls and is probably going lower. Most of the country thinks he’s a disaster. He ought to be eminently beatable in 2020. But I can’t shake the feeling that the Democrats are going to fuck it up. People are already going a little nuts.

Remember the wake of the 2016 battle? I do. I think. I seem to remember everyone agreeing that the one thing Democrats can’t afford is a repeat of the 2016 bitterness. And I’m pretty sure I recall being reassured, in columns and on social media and what not, that I shouldn’t worry, Democrats won’t let that happen again.

Right. It’s already happening. Have you followed the process over the last couple months by which Beto O’Rourke has suddenly become a centrist hack stooge of capital? Lord, that was fast! Just two months ago, David Sirota, the Bernie Sanders partisan, was tweeting that O’Rourke should be the next speaker of the House. But more recently, Sirota has torn into O’Rourke, and others have followed suit, and O’Rourke’s defenders took to Twitter, and that feud has already convinced a lot of us that our worst nightmare is all but inevitable.
